Geo Location Information for 23.244.128.150 IP Address. The IP Address 23.244.128.150 is located at 34.0584 latitude and -118.278 longitude in United States. Friendly Location for the IP Address is California, Los Angeles, United States, 90017
手机看开奖现场直播致力于944966香港老树林开奖结果,一体的刘伯温四肖中特料2018的优势。以向上利他为宗旨!